WebJun 18, 2024 · Incorporation is a general term that refers to going through the legal process of separating your business from yourself. Note: For the purposes of this article, we are defining incorporation as creating a state-recognized legal entity for your business and are including LLCs in the article. WebHere’s How to Incorporate a Nonprofit Organization: Step 1. Reserve the Name for the corporation. Go to your Secretary of State Office website (Find your State from bottom of this page) and do a Business Name Search. If your name is not taken, well, you got your name. Total time: 5 Minutes.
